macsga / websocket-server
dev-master
2019-08-23 18:59 UTC
Requires
- php: ^7.1.3
- symfony/console: ^4.0
- workerman/phpsocket.io: ^1.1
This package is auto-updated.
Last update: 2024-09-24 06:31:39 UTC
README
Novo SGA websocket 事件服务器,自 v2.0 版本起兼容 PHP。
事件
客户端到服务器
注册客户端
面板客户端注册。
(无事件数据)
注册用户 [仅用户]
用户客户端注册
用户事件的详细数据
{
"unity": integer,
"secret": string
}
面板事件的详细数据
{
"unity": integer,
"services": array
}
新工单
用户客户端在筛选或重新定向到签到
事件数据
{
"unity": integer
}
更改工单 [仅用户]
当取消或转移工单时,监控面板发出的用户客户端
事件数据
{
"unity": integer
}
呼叫工单 [仅用户]
用户客户端签到
事件数据
{
"unity": integer,
"service": integer,
"hash": string
}
客户端更新
客户端信息更新
用户事件的详细数据
{
"unity": int
}
面板事件的详细数据
{
"unity": integer,
"services": array
}
服务器到客户端
注册成功
(无事件数据)
更新队列 [仅用户]
在以下情况下发出: 新工单
,更改工单
,呼叫工单
。
(无事件数据)
呼叫工单 [仅面板]
在以下情况下发出: 呼叫工单
。
面板事件的详细数据
{
"unity": integer,
"service": integer,
hash: string
}